Complete skin v0.10.1

With System Monitors being the latest craze, I felt it was time to create one myself. :D  Actually, I've been quite impressed with the work of Lordtwisted, LightMan, and arbitrajeu in this area.  I have borrowed elements from each of these (including images), plus added a little of my own ideas.  I replaced the Big Clock page with the new System Monitor.  It is accessed through the "memory" button adjacent to the Weather button.  The Timezone section is now accessed by tapping on the system clock to the left of today's date.  The System Monitor displays info on Battery (with an image that changes depending on the battery's state), both Program and Storage Memory, and up to 3 secondary Storage Memory areas.  You can rotate through defined secondary Storage Memory by tapping on that area.  The skin automatically detects which Storage Memory is in use.  Other changes worth noting:  Auto-scroll in RSS section, online/offline links removed on Yahoo feeds, & today's Forcast displayed first in the Weather section if TP data is old.

Features:
- Weather for 3 cities
- 9 News feeds including a Stocks page
- 2 Month Calendar with Agenda Advance function
- System Monitor for Battery, Memory, and Storage Memory
- QuickLaunch icons for 20 applications
- Launcher pages for 33 additional applications and 9 games
- World Timezones (both analog and digital)
- Agenda, Tasks, and Countdown displays
- Both main and Agenda sections can be collapsed

Post by: rbg08 on November 22, 2003, 01:57:46 PM
Quote from: xbrunoxis possible to set the graphis of the poom section like the original slider skins?

It is possible.  Find the POOM formats in the slider skin, copy them, and paste it over mine in the Agenda section of Complete skin.  Then increase the maxheight and height of the skin, as well as the defregion height for region 1 (Agenda region).  Also, increase the addoffset and outlook heights for each page in region 2.  You should also change the changefont size before each outlook command to 11.  If your not sure how to change these numbers correctly, refer to the skin reference (http://dark-mojo.com/TodayPlus/viewtopic.php?p=3555#3555) posted in the sticky thread at the top of the General forum.

Post by: rbg08 on November 22, 2003, 02:18:27 PM
Quote from: YogimanIs it possible to have the Battery bar permanent on the screen ? Besides the agenda, quicklaunch and the weather?

Yes it is.  You will need to change the following code from this:

region,0,500,1

To something like this:

region,12,0,1
defregion,12,0,0,240,54,1


As well as changing:

endregion,0,500

To:

endregion,12,0

Also, add the following code immediately before region,10,1,5:

jumpregion,10,1

You may want to move the whole System Monitor section of code to where you want it to appear in the skin (i.e.: after the QuickLaunch section).  Hope that helps. :)
